Ameen (also pronounced ahmen, aymen, amen or amin) is a word which is used in Judaism, Christianity and Islam to express agreement with God's truth. It is believed to have originated from an ancient Semitic word consisting of three consonants: A-M-N. In both Hebrew and Arabic, this root word means truthful, firm and faithful.

In the context of prayers and supplications, "Amin" serves as a response to express agreement and conviction, affirming one's belief in the words recited. Its inclusion in the Quran and other Islamic texts highlights its significance as a word of divine affirmation and assurance.

(October 2020) Amen ( Hebrew: אָמֵן, ʾāmēn; Ancient Greek: ἀμήν, amḗn; Classical Syriac: ܐܡܝܢ, 'amīn; [1] Arabic: آمين, ʾāmīn) is an Abrahamic declaration of affirmation [2] which is first found in the Hebrew Bible, and subsequently found in the New Testament. [3]

The Meaning of the Word Amin. According to scholars, aamin means 'O Allah please grant our supplication'. This is the opinion of al-Hasan and al-Zajjaj. In Arabic, it is recited with a long or short recitation. Al-Hafiz al-Munziri said: It is said that Aamin is one of the names of Allah SWT.

Abu Musa Muhammad ibn Harun al-Rashid ( Arabic: أبو موسى محمد بن هارون الرشيد, romanized : Abū Mūsā Muḥammad ibn Hārūn al-Rashīd; April 787 - 24/25 September 813), better known by his laqab of al-Amin ( Arabic: الأمين, romanized : al-Amīn ), was the sixth Arab Abbasid caliph from 809 to 813. The meaning of Ameen comes from root A-M-N in both Hebrew and Arabic, meaning truthful or faithful. By saying Ameen you are affirming what has been said, in English this would take form of "verily," "truly," or "May it be so." The word Allahumma is just Allah's name, this is best translated as "O, Allah" or "Ya Allah".

Āmīn (Arabic: آمین) or amen literally means "may it be so" or "it is so". Among Muslims the word amin is commonly used with the same pronunciation meaning "respond to me", and the phrase "Ilahi amin" (Arabic: الهی آمین; meaning: O my God! respond to me) is very common among people today. It is used in English as amen (meaning: so be it).
